2010-05-24 3 views
0

у нас есть проект, где мы используем MyFaces + Tomahawk, в последнее время я просил предоставить усовершенствования многие из существующих экранов с помощью AJAX и обеспечить такие как частичное обновление. Как я вижу, Компоненты Tomahawk не имеют специальной поддержки для Ajax, поэтому может быть много работы по взлому Tomahawk, чтобы использовать Ajax.Вводя поддержку Ajax в течение MyFaces (JSF) + приложение Tomahawk

Теперь я видел, что есть другие фреймворки, такие как Trinidad, ajax4jsf, RichFaces и т. Д.. Меня особенно интересует Trinidad, так как это также проект MyFaces, и он имеет встроенную поддержку Ajax, но я еще не уверен в Тринидаде, так как другие фреймворки также имеют очень многообещающие функции.

Учитывая, что у меня есть приложение MyFaces + Tomahawk, какой шаг вы предложите предпринять, чтобы внедрить поддержку Ajax? Взломать Tomahawk или напрямую с JSF/MyFaces? Использовать Тринидад? Использовать/Добавить другую структуру?

EDIT: Я только что прочитал о Тобаго, который также является частью Apache MyFaces, и я хотел бы добавить следующий вопрос: Как Тобаго сравнить Тринидад? К другим структурам?

Спасибо.

ответ

2

Я поеду для богатых. Это де-факто стандарт для обработки jsf ajax. Принципы richfaces повлияли на поддержку AJAX JSF 2.0.

+0

Спасибо, я уже использую RichFaces, и я должен сказать, что это потрясающе! –

Смежные вопросы